The Opportunity

As an Eastern Massachusetts Travel Radiologic Technologist (RT), you’ll play a vital role in our mission to provide high‑quality care by combining your radiology expertise with hands‑on clinical support. In our fast‑paced urgent care clinics, you’ll work closely with a collaborative team to make a meaningful difference in patients’ lives, ensuring they receive accurate diagnoses and the best possible treatment.

Travel RTs earn competitive hourly pay and receive a monthly travel stipend as an incentive for regular travel throughout the assigned region.

Your Impact
  • Radiologic Procedures & Imaging:
    • Operate radiographic, fluoroscopic, and portable equipment, ensuring proper radiation safety and adhering to ALARA principles.
    • Position patients for optimal imaging and complete document studies in EMR and PACS.
    • Collaborate with radiologists for study interpretation, manage discrepancies, and coordinate outside imaging requests.
  • Clinical Support:
    • Switch efficiently between RT and Medical Assistant responsibilities.
    • Conduct patient intake, including vital signs, medical history, and observational examination.
    • Provide laboratory and diagnostic testing, screenings, and treatment for acute and chronic illnesses as ordered by a provider.
    • Perform a variety of testing procedures, including vision, hearing, drug screening, pulmonary function testing, and point‑of‑care diagnostics (e.g., strep, flu, RSV, glucose, urinalysis).
    • Maintain clean, sterile exam rooms and instruments to ensure a safe clinical environment.
  • Patient Interaction:
    • Support clinical care standards by adhering to Convenient

      MD policies and delivering compassionate, patient‑centered care.
  • Quality Assurance & Inventory Tracking:
    • Manage radiology supply inventory and submit orders as needed.
    • Ensure medical equipment is operational through preventive maintenance and timely repairs.
    • Participate in quality control and assurance studies to uphold clinical standards.
    • Maintain accurate records, files, and documentation in alignment with HIPAA and Convenient

      MD protocols.
  • Team Collaboration & Training:
    • Support onboarding and training for new clinic team members.
    • Foster a positive work environment by collaborating with colleagues to deliver high‑quality care.
    • Communicate effectively with team members and external providers to ensure seamless patient care.
Who You Are
  • Flexible
    :
    You are adaptable and willing to support different clinic locations, adjusting to shifting priorities to ensure both patient and clinic needs are met.
  • Education, Licensure, & Certifications
    :
    • High school diploma or GED required.
    • State licensed with the American Registry of Radiologic Technologist (ARRT).
    • American Heart Association or American Red Cross BLS certification. We do not accept CPR, ACLS certifications, or online only classes.
  • Experience
    : 1–2 years in radiology and patient care, preferably in urgent care or emergency settings.
  • Compassionate, authentic, and patient‑focused
    :
    Supports patients through kindness; demonstrating understanding for others and contributing to the creation of a community of belonging.
  • Proactive and confident communicator
    : (written and verbal) Foreshadows and elevates concerns as they arise, unafraid of professional directness both with colleagues and patients.
